EU Authorities Concerned Over Ashwagandha Supplements Banned in Denmark
The European Union's Rapid Alert System for Food and Feed has issued 27 notifications in the past five years regarding food supplements containing ashwagandha extracts, a plant banned in Denmark, raising concerns among European authorities.
